[edit]Depicts
[edit]https://commons.wikimedia.org/wiki/Commons:Structured_data/Modeling/Depiction#Level_of_detail
The primary purpose of depicts (depicts (P180)) statements on Commons is to identify, in a structured way, the items clearly visible in a media file.
Wikidata has many entities at varying levels of detail and MediaSearch can't reliably infer relationships between them. Therefore, to optimize a media file for discovery, you should add multiple depicts (P180) statements, both general and specific. For example, this image of the fictional dog Lassie should have the statements dog (Q144), Rough Collie (Q38650), and Lassie (Q941640).
It's also very important to understand that Structured data on Commons does not function like the Commons category system, currently does not intend to, and it does not have the same clear hierarchy and division.

- NO WIKIDATA ID FOUND!
- To form a sitelink from a relevant Wikidata item to Commons, navigate in Wikidata to the relevant item (which may be about either a "normal" entity or a Wikimedia category; use the latter if it exists). In the "Multilingual sites" area near the bottom of the Wikidata item page, indicate commons as the wiki, and explicitly enter the Commons category name, with the "Category:" prefix. Any corresponding Wikipedia articles, etc., can be sitelinked in a similar manner
